Position Details
Among the key duties of this position are the following:
- Assists instructors and/or office staff with camp management during class hours, lunch, and breaks.
- Ensures the welfare, health, and safety of campers during day and/or residential programs if assigned.
- Checks in with campers promptly and ensuring they are dismissed safely and effectively.
- Records and reports attendance.
- Assists RCA administrators in organizing and maintaining campers and camp information.
- Undertakes other duties as assigned.
- High School diploma or equivalent.
- Bachelor’s degree in a related field, or an equivalent combination of education and/or experience.
- Excellent communication skills and computer literacy.
- Must be responsible, patient, and detail oriented.
- Must complete the training as required by the university including and not limited to, University’s Protection of Minors.
- Lifting supplies and equipment when necessary.
- Will chaperone campers around and on off-campus field trips.
